Juggling Multiple Tasks
Throughout the morning, bookkeepers engage in a variety of tasks. From reconciling bank statements to preparing financial reports, they must manage multiple responsibilities simultaneously. Each task demands a high level of concentration and accuracy, ensuring that financial data is correctly recorded and analyzed.
Utilizing accounting software is a critical part of this process. These tools allow bookkeepers to automate repetitive tasks, providing more time to focus on complex analyses and client consultations. Staying updated with the latest software features is vital for maintaining efficiency.
Client Meetings and Consultations
A significant portion of a bookkeeper's day involves interacting with clients. Whether it's discussing financial statements or advising on budgeting strategies, clear communication is key. Bookkeepers must translate complex financial jargon into understandable insights, helping clients make informed decisions that drive their businesses forward.

Navigating Compliance and Regulations
Compliance with financial regulations is another critical aspect of a bookkeeper's role. In Greater London, staying on top of the ever-evolving tax laws and regulations is essential. This requires continuous learning and adaptation to ensure that clients remain compliant and avoid potential penalties.
Bookkeepers often collaborate closely with accountants to ensure that all financial records are accurate and up-to-date, aligning with the latest legal standards.
